The City of Page Finance Department is seeking proposals from qualified certified public accounting (CPA) firms for comprehensive financial auditing services. - Government Buyer: - City of Page, Finance Department, Finance Division - Contact: Linda L. Watson - Services Requested: - Annual financial audits of the City's financial statements - Compliance with Generally Accepted Accounting Principles (GAAP), Government Auditing Standards (GAS), and the Single Audit Act - Internal control reviews and compliance audits for federal and state requirements - Preparation of audit reports, management letters, and presentations to City Council - Assistance with Government Finance Officers Association (GFOA) Certificate of Achievement submissions - Notable Requirements: - Firms must be licensed CPAs or CPA firms, meeting all Governmental Accounting Standards Board (GASB) requirements - No record of substandard audit work in the past five years - Completion of an external quality control review at least every three years - Compliance with continuing education requirements (80 hours every two years, 24 hours in government-related subjects) - No conflict of interest with other City work - Contract Details: - Initial term from 2026 through June 30, 2030 - Up to two one-year renewal options, subject to City approval and funding - Prior auditor: Hinton Burdick CPAs & Advisors - The City has approximately 240 employees and a $118.5 million annual budget - Open to all qualified CPA firms meeting the requirements

The City of Page is requesting proposals from qualified, licensed certified public accounting firms to provide professional financial auditing services. The services are detailed in the Scope of Work attached to the sample Professional Services Agreement. Mandatory qualifications include proper licensing, meeting independence requirements, no record of substandard audit work in the last five years, and compliance with continuing education requirements. The deadline for proposal submission is September 23, 2026, at 4:00 PM local time in Page, Arizona.
